I would not recommend this film as one worth watching and I would not watch another film directed by this directing duo.
They didn't pull it off.
The film has a point, albeit a rather banal one, but it is buried so deep under mounds of unneccesary style that it doesn't come through. What could be an interesting backdrop to this tale of faith gone wrong is so catastrophically underplayed that the final revelations mean nothing.
I'm intrigued enough by this directing team that I will be looking out for what comes next, but this film probably isn't worth it.
As the movie progresses, it becomes clear why nobody likes him anymore. Little hints are given and the dreadful event that took the life of his wife, who seemed to be loved and liked by everyone. Even though the movie is fictional, the problems that the man has are the problems of many. Too many... and in this case, the worst possible happens and there is no turning back nor apologizing. In the end, you also realize that he will not nor ever can change.
Top notch drama, very well told, very well filmed and very recognizable theme.
